Polsat Comedy Central Extra is a Polish pay television channel focusing on comedy from Paramount Networks EMEAA. It was launched on 29 April 2010 as a programming block on VH1 Poland. On 14 January 2011, VH1 Poland was rebranded as Comedy Central Family.
On 24 April 2012, VH1 Poland was relaunched, replacing VH1 Europe in Poland.
On 12 June 2012, Comedy Central Family started broadcasting in 16:9 picture format.
On 3 March 2020, the channel was re-branded into Polsat Comedy Central Extra. Comedy Central Family is now only available in Hungary.
